According to PPP’s prediction market monitoring, in the Polymarket prediction event “2026 World Cup Round of 16: Spain vs. Portugal,” account RJW1 (address: 0x85f031d069de300055900c4055c1baeb6bde3f67), which has total profits exceeding $1.5 million, purchased $178,000 worth of shares betting on a Spanish victory, at an average entry price of 51¢, with 349,998.2 shares purchased. This market refers to the match result within the first 90 minutes of regular playing time (including injury time).
In addition, this user holds a position of $800,000 on “France will win the World Cup,” with an opening price of 16.4¢ and 2,465,265.0 shares purchased, currently showing a paper profit of $400,000.
The Spain vs. Portugal knockout match will take place on July 7 at 3:00 a.m. Beijing Time. This match is a highlight of the 2026 USA-Canada-Mexico World Cup knockout stage and features a classic showdown between veteran and rising stars.
Spain is ranked around No. 2 in the world and easily defeated Austria 3–0 in their last knockout match. The team is younger overall and plays a fluid, possession-based style, with key players including young talents like Yamal and Orisavarr.
Portugal is ranked around 5th in the world and is led by Cristiano Ronaldo. In their last knockout match, they staged a 2–1 comeback victory over Croatia to advance. The team relies on experience, counterattacks, and the individual skills of its star players, with midfield playmakers like Bruno Fernandes also playing a crucial role. The most recent major matchup between the two teams was the 2025 UEFA Nations League final, which Portugal won on penalty kicks.
